try to use more colors ( -a 16 ) less colors slow our display with w2k3 Le Jeudi 12 Mai 2005 13:53, Luca Corti a écrit : > Hello, > > I'm using PXES 1.0 to boot a bunch of clients connecting to a Win2k3 > Terminal Server. RDP version is 5. Unfortunately users experience > slowness in what i think is an image drawing/decompressing issue. In IE > for example scrolling the page exposes a "clipping" effect. In MS Word > users experience high latency between scroll requests and image drawing. > > Clients are mostly PIII 400Mhz, 64MB Ram and Matrox MGA200 8MB AGP > graphics card. > > I think this is related with rdesktop performance, am I mistaken?
